About Clair Capital

Clair Capital is unregulated: it holds no license from any recognized financial regulator, and its regulatory information is not publicly disclosed (). The broker is registered in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ines under Smart Oasis LLC, with no oversight from established financial authorities (). Spanish regulator CNMV issued a warning on May 29, 2023 for providing investment services without authorization ().

The broker offers trading in forex, commodities, stocks, cryptocurrencies, and indices, with maximum leverage up to 1:500 (). According to WikiFX, it offers four account types (“Start”, “Basic”, “Advanced”, “Premium”) with minimum deposits ranging from $250 to $10,000 (). The broker’s website has been reported as unavailable or parked, and the domain registrar data shows the domain registered in October 2023 and updated in October 2024 ().

Cons

  • Completely unregulated, with no license from reputable authorities.
  • Warning issued by CNMV for unauthorized investment services.
  • Domain and website instability: site unavailable/parked, hidden ownership, short lifespan.
  • Reports of potential withdrawal issues and opaque bonus conditions imposed by the broker.
